Nanbu Ironware

Iron products produced primarily in Morioka City, Iwate Prefecture, with over 400 years of history. Particularly known for iron kettles (tetsubin) worldwide. Sand casting enables intricate decorations, with fine surface textures creating beautiful boiling water. Iron dissolves from the kettle, softening water, making it beloved by tea enthusiasts and health-conscious consumers. Registered as a UNESCO Intangible Cultural Heritage.
